INVITATION TO PARTICIPATE IN SURVEY ON RULES OF ORIGIN IN THE ASEAN TRADE IN GOODS AGREEMENT (ATIGA)

ASEAN Secretariat is circulating a Survey on Rules of Origin in the ASEAN Trade in Goods Agreement (ATIGA) to understand the private sector’s views on the specific sectors such as Petroleum, Cotton, Electrical Machinery, Textiles, Beverages and Tobacco, dan Minerals and Metals with low ATIGA utilization. This survey aims to assess the stringency of ATIGA Rules of Origin, particularly the product-specific rules (PSRs), and assess how the cost and burden of applying for paper-based/electronic Certificates of Origin (COs) Form D or making use of the ASEAN-wide Self-Certification (AWSC) Scheme affect the private sector’s utilization of ATIGA.

Survey period: from 27 May 2022 until 14 June 2022
